Intelligence Profile
This is a RAT that is usually loaded with one or more shellcode and/or reflective DLL injection techniques. The RAT uses RC4 or a hardcoded RSA key for traffic encryption/decryption. Its communication can either happen via a raw TCP socket or a HTTP POST request. Depending on the version, the RAT may remotely execute DLLs or shellcode.
